#64383f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64383f is composed of 39.2% red, 22%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 37%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 350.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 30.6%. #64383f color hex could be obtained by blending #c8707e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#64383f color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#64383f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64383f has RGB values of R:100, G:56,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.37,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6567999.

Shades and Tints of #64383f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0708 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#64383f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524a4b is the less saturated color, while #9a021a is the most saturated one.
